Our team works on tile roofs, IBR sheeting, corrugated zinc, slate and torch-on flat roofs across Soweto, Orlando, Diepkloof and the wider south-western Johannesburg. For each substrate we use a different priming and coating system designed for that material, the right product for the right surface, every single time.

The roof types we work with across Soweto and the south-western Johannesburg all have different demands. Concrete tile roofs need flexible coatings that move with the tiles. Clay tile roofs need attention to porosity and primer selection. IBR sheeting needs rust treatment and a metal-specific primer. Corrugated zinc needs the right pre-treatment to ensure adhesion. Slate is delicate and needs careful handling. We choose primer and topcoat for each of these specifically rather than using one product across all roof types, which is how roof paint actually lasts.

Roof maintenance economics in Soweto favour timely coating rather than deferred maintenance. Coating a roof that is starting to fade costs significantly less than coating a roof that has progressed to chalking, cracking and lichen growth. We see this pattern repeatedly with clients who delayed action — the eventual project is more expensive, takes longer, and risks more underlying damage to the structure.

Why This Work Pays Off

Roof lifespan extension is a measurable benefit. Concrete and clay tiles deteriorate when their original coating fails, becoming porous and brittle. Metal roofs corrode when their protective coating breaks down. A timely repaint with a substrate-appropriate coating stops these processes and effectively resets the roof's ageing clock. Roofs that are repainted on a sensible cycle in Soweto commonly last 30 to 40 years longer than roofs left to weather without intervention. The economics of repainting versus replacement are stark.

Concrete and clay tile, slate, IBR sheeting, corrugated zinc, and torch-on flat roofs. Each gets a different primer and coating specification.
Roof coating protects against future leaks but is not a leak repair on its own. If there is an active leak we identify and fix the source first, then coat. See our waterproofing service for active leaks.
Yes, minor repairs to cracked tiles, lifted flashing, rusted sheets and small leaks are part of every roof project. Larger structural work is quoted separately if needed.
We are properly insured and equipped for work at height. Our team uses appropriate harnesses, ladders and scaffolding for Soweto roof projects.
Roof painting is generally a single decorative finish. Roof coating is a thicker, more protective system that often includes a primer and high-build top coat designed for waterproofing as well as appearance. We typically apply a coating system rather than just painting.
Yes, provided conditions are right. Cold dry winter days are often ideal — dry surfaces, stable temperatures. We avoid wet, very cold or windy days.

A standard tile roof typically takes two to four working days including cleaning, repairs and two top coats. IBR and corrugated zinc can be faster. Larger multi-section roofs take longer.
Signs include chalking when you rub the surface, visible fading or colour patchiness, moss or lichen growth, lifted flashing, cracked tiles, or visible water marks on ceilings below. We do free inspections to assess.
A properly prepped and coated roof in Soweto should last seven to ten years before needing a refresh. Substrate matching and proper prep determine longevity.
